I came across this Vista Point in Dredgehaunt Cliffs, and I cringed when I first saw the potential mario-jumping I had to do in order to get to it. Once I had obtained the Vista Point, I decided this was crazy enough to record. Video below.

 

 
You’ll have to enter the Dredge fortress near the bottom of the map, and fight/run your way inside to the base of the tower shown in this video. From there, it’s jump time.
 

What are Vista Points?

 
They’re pseudo-achievement objectives on the map, which show a brief cutscene showing off the landscape. In order to complete the current zone’s exploration, you must discover all Vista Points in addition to any Questgiver requests, Points of Interest, and Skill Point challenges.
 
This Vista Point in particular requires a lot of jumping. It’s highly recommended you bring someone who can provide you a temporary speed bonus, or using your own ability that provides such bonus. I’m sure you can do it without a bonus just fine, but it makes it a lot easier. Also note you get an achievement for completing this jumping puzzle: “Tribulation Rift Scaffolding” (10 points). You can find this in the Explorer Achievement sub-category.
 

Optional Rock Elemental Mini-Boss

 
There’s also a Level 50 Rock Elemental mini-boss you can fight near the Vista Point. He usually drops a yellow (rare) item and some goodies within the chest it’s guarding. You’ll also get event experience, karma points, and money for defeating it.
 
The elemental’s abilities:
-Put bad stuff on the ground. Dodge it.
-Submerge – it disappears when its health reaches 50%, and summons two minions to fight you. While the minions are up, bad stuff still appears on the ground. Defeat the minions, and he’ll come back up for a final bout.
